Abstract

Conventional klystrons using single beam of electrons have several limitations for increasing of beam voltage or current which can be overcome using multiple electron beams. The paper presents the design of a single beam electron gun for a practical 100 kW CW conventional klystron and then translation of the design into a five-beam gun for reducing operating voltage and overall improvement in tube performance. The design parameters of multi beam electron gun have been derived from existing single beam parameters using some scaling laws, and are further optimized through CST Particle Studio. The simulation results of CST have been cross-validated using Opera-3D code. The electron gun is currently under development.
